Groundnuts, commonly known as peanuts (Arachis hypogaea), are an important legume crop grown for their edible seeds. Native to South America, peanuts are now widely cultivated in tropical and subtropical regions around the world, including Africa, Asia, and the Americas. They are valued for their high oil and protein content, making them essential for human nutrition, animal feed, and industrial applications.
Botanical Description
Groundnuts are low-growing, annual plants that typically reach 30 to 50 cm in height. They have compound leaves with four leaflets and small yellow flowers. One of the most unique features of the peanut plant is its geocarpy—after pollination, the flower stalk (called a peg) elongates and grows downward into the soil, where the pods develop underground. Each pod usually contains one to four seeds (peanuts). The seeds are rich in protein (about 25–30%), oil (40–50%), carbohydrates, vitamins, and minerals.
Types of Groundnuts
Peanuts are classified into several types based on growth habit and seed characteristics:
Runner type – widely grown for commercial production, used in peanut butter and processing.
Virginia type – large seeds, often used for roasting and snacks.
Spanish type – smaller seeds, higher oil content, used for oil extraction and confectionery.
Valencia type – typically has three or more small seeds per pod, often sweet and used for fresh consumption.
Cultivation Practices
Groundnuts thrive in warm climates with temperatures between 20–30°C and require moderate rainfall. They grow best in light, sandy, well-drained soils that allow easy penetration of pegs into the soil. Planting is done using seeds sown directly into prepared fields. Proper spacing, weed control, and soil fertility management are important for optimal yields. Calcium is especially important for pod development. Common pests include aphids, leaf miners, and termites, while diseases such as leaf spot, rust, and aflatoxin contamination can affect production.
Growth and Harvesting
Groundnuts have a growth cycle of 90 to 150 days depending on the variety and environmental conditions. After flowering and peg formation, pods develop underground. Harvesting is done when the pods are mature, indicated by the yellowing of leaves and the development of the inner shell. Plants are uprooted, and pods are separated and dried to reduce moisture content. Proper drying is essential to prevent mold growth and maintain quality during storage.
Uses of Groundnuts
Groundnuts are highly versatile:
Food – consumed roasted, boiled, or processed into peanut butter, snacks, and confectionery.
Oil production – peanut oil is widely used for cooking and food processing.
Animal feed – peanut meal and haulms (plant residue) are used as livestock feed.
Industrial uses – used in cosmetics, soaps, and biodiesel production.
Economic and Environmental Importance
Groundnuts are a valuable cash crop that provides income and nutrition for millions of farmers, especially in developing countries. As a legume, peanuts fix nitrogen in the soil, improving soil fertility and reducing the need for synthetic fertilizers. Crop rotation with peanuts helps maintain soil health and increase productivity of subsequent crops.
